Finding an answer to Darwin's Dilemma

The sudden appearance of large animal fossils more than 500 million years ago ?a problem that perplexed even Charles Darwin and is commonly known as "Darwin’s Dilemma" ?may be due to a huge increase of oxygen in the world’s oceans, says Queen’s paleontologist Guy Narbonne, an expert in the early evolution of animals and their ecosystems. Elderly in Dilemma As Care Home Fees Surge in UK

Help the Aged charity in the UK has found that care home fees has increased by over 50 percent in the last five years in the UK//. But in the concurrent period basic state pension has risen by only 21.5 percent.
